It took 192 yards total oflense before BYU scored its first points of the game in the second quarter.

CSU repeatedly dropped eight men into its secondary, so Robbie Bosco had to patiently pick apart the Rams' defense. Bosco did not rush a single play or throw any interceptions and he achieved personal bests in pass completions and percentage to earn WAC oftensive player of the week honors. He left the game with nearly 12 minutes remaining.

Kelly Smith miraculously returned to the BYU offense following a knee injury.

Mark Bellini had three TD catches with Fiesta Bowl observers watching.

Defensively, the Cougars held the WAC's leading rusher, Steve Bartalo to 19 of CSU's 25 yards on the ground.

BYU nearly got a shutout except for a mishandled punt snap. The deepest CSU penetration into BYU territory aside from the punt miscue were two drives which ended on the Cougar 44-yard line.

BYU now 4-1 overall, 1-0 in the WAC, ranked 10th in UPI and 11th in AP.
